Why Did Cobb Plant The Idea In Mal Head?
A: Cobb and Mal were trapped in Limbo for 50 years, unaware that their world wasn’t real. Cobb eventually discovered the truth, but Mal refused to accept it. In order to get Mal to kill herself and return to the real world, Cobb performed Inception on her, planting the idea that the world wasn’t real in her mind.

Why did Cobb Use Mal’s totem?
Cobb knew that the totem spinning was evidence of a dream for Mal, and so he made it spin which caused her to believe that they were in a dream. That was the inception.
Why is Mal in Cobb’s dream?
Mal appears in all of Cobb’s dreams because he feels guilty and responsible for her death, and he can’t purge that guilt from his subconscious. Her presence in every dream Cobb dreams is his own subconscious accusing him of killing the mother of his children and the love of his life.
What is Mal trying to do in Inception?
Upon returning to reality, Mal gradually became convinced what she thought was the real world is really just another dream and tried to convince Cobb they should “wake” themselves up by killing themselves. When he refused, she committed suicide and framed Cobb for her death in an attempt to get him to do the same.

What is Doms real totem?
Dom Cobb’s totem is a spinning tractricoid top that originally belonged to Mal. Should he spin the top and it topples over, he is awake; if it continues to spin, then he is still dreaming. Arthur’s totem is a weighted red die.
Was Inception ending a dream?
Nolan has continually maintained that the ending is “subjective” and that the only thing that matters is that Cobb doesn’t care if he’s dreaming or not. Going by Caine’s words, however, his appearance in the scene confirms the events were all real.

Why did the totem keep spinning?
To keep themselves calibrated between the real world and the dreams, each would carry a totem. Cobb’s totem was a spinning top which, when spun, would eventually come to rest in the real world but keep spinning endlessly in the dream world.
